Development of online textbooks

• We began exploring options for creating customized textbooks

• We talked to major publishers as well as government.

• Primary concerns from our PRR were: Cost Compatibility with assistive learning

technology Portability Up to date

• Make and own a copyRetain• Use in a wide range of waysReuse• Adapt, modify, and improveRevise• Combine two or moreRemix• Share with othersRedistribute

The 5Rs

Page 8: OER Integration into Course Websites for Trades with Rod Lidstone

What are Open Educational Resources?

• Open textbooks• Images• Videos• Course materials• Lesson plans• Software• Games• Simulations• Wikis• Blogs• Adaptive tests

Page 9: OER Integration into Course Websites for Trades with Rod Lidstone

What about Copyright & Intellectual Property (IP)?

Open doesn’t mean there is no protection for the creator.

It means that the creator applies whatever level of

usage permission they want.

Using Learning management Systems (LMS) to bring all of these resourses together:

• Moodle (Open source)• Blackboard• Desire2Learn • EduShare• Itslearning• Canvas• Kannu

Page 27: OER Integration into Course Websites for Trades with Rod Lidstone

Customize Learning Paths using an LMS

Theory• Online pre-tests or assessments• Line assessments conditionally released• Online Practice final exam conditional releasePractical• View and review mini lessons and demonstrations online• Complete pre-project assignments, quizzes, project

prep• Student driven progress reporting/time management
